Demolition and redevelopment of 91-92 Dean Street, Diadem Court and 10-13 Great Chapel Street, behind retained façade at 91-92 Dean Street and behind retained façade of ground and lower ground floors of Diadem Court and erection of a building of basement, ground and part three and four upper storeys with rooftop plant and roof terrace, for use as hostel visitor accommodation (sui generis) of between 725 and 775 bedspaces, and use of part of the ground basement of 14-15 Carlisle Street for healthcare clinic use with ancillary café at 92 Dean Street.

 

Late Representations were received from a resident (17.10.21), Councillor Lewis Pancho (20.10.21), Jones Lang LaSalle Limited (15.10.21), Metropolitan Police (Unknown) and The Soho Society (18.10.21).

In the verbal presentation tonight, officers will refer to the requirement for amendments to condition 27 and additional conditions (32 - 34) to this case:

 

Amended Condition 27:

You must provide the accessible guest accommodation as set out on page 56 of the Design and Access Statement dated 18.06.21

 

Condition 32

You must apply to us for approval of details of a post construction stage report which demonstrates that your development meets an "Excellent" rating under BREEAM UK New Construction 2018. This report shall be submitted to us within 6 months of the occupation of the building. If you use another method, you must achieve an equally high standard.

 

Reason: To make sure that the development provides the environmental sustainability features included in your application as set out in Policies 36 and 38 of the City Plan 2019 - 2040 (April 2021).  (R44AD)

 

Condition 33

You must apply to us for approval of details of the window display at ground floor level on the Diadem Court/Great Chapel Street corner street building.  You must not start any work on these parts of the development until we have approved what you have sent us. You must then carry out the work according to these approved details.

 

Reason: To make sure that the appearance of the building is suitable and that it contributes to the character and appearance of this part of the Soho Conservation Area.  This is as set out in Policies 38, 39 and 40 of the City Plan 2019 - 2040 (April 2021).  (R26BF)

 

Condition 34

You must apply to us for approval of detailed drawings and a bio-diversity management plan in relation to the roof level planting/landscaping including, layout, species and maintenance regime.

 

You must not commence works on the relevant part of the development until we have approved what you have sent us. You must carry out this work according to the approved details and thereafter retain and maintain in accordance with the approved management plan.  (C43GA)

Excavation of extension to provide a second basement level, demolition and re-build of the 6th and 7th floors and extension to form new 8th and 9th floors, erection of rear extension from ground to new 9th floor level, all to enlarge existing hotel (Class C1). External alterations including alterations to the appearance of the existing facades. Westbury Hotel Ltd Page.

 

An Additional Representation was received from The New West End Company (14.10.21).

 

Late Representations were received from Councillor Jonathan Glanz (19.10.21) and HGH Consulting (Unknown).

 

Steve Norris addressed the Sub-Committee in support of the application.

 

RESOLVED UNAMIOUSLY

 

That Conditional Permission be refused

 

Reasons for Refusal

 

Adverse impact on the appearance of the building, the character and appearance of the Mayfair conservation area and the setting of neighbouring listed buildings
